What Defines Avant Garde Dining Experiences?

Avant garde dining experiences are built on experimentation, creativity, and sensory integration. They challenge traditional restaurant formats by transforming meals into immersive performances.

Rather than focusing solely on flavor, these experiences integrate:

  • Visual storytelling through lighting, projections, and table design
  • Soundscapes or curated audio environments
  • Interactive plating techniques
  • Narrative-driven courses
  • Emotional and thematic progression throughout the meal

This approach turns dining into a curated journey rather than a simple act of eating.

The Core Elements of Successful Avant Garde Dining Experiences

Creating impactful avant garde dining experiences requires careful orchestration of multiple disciplines. It is not just about creativity; it is about structure, timing, and emotional flow.

1. Multisensory Integration

The most successful experiences engage multiple senses simultaneously:

  • Taste: Innovative culinary techniques and unexpected flavor pairings
  • Sound: Immersive audio environments that complement each course
  • Sight: Artistic plating and dynamic visual environments
  • Touch: Textural contrasts and interactive elements
  • Smell: Aromatic layering that enhances memory and emotion

2. Narrative-Driven Design

Every course should contribute to a larger story. This narrative might explore themes such as nature, memory, culture, or futuristic worlds.

A strong narrative ensures that guests remain emotionally engaged from beginning to end.

3. Environmental Control

Lighting, temperature, acoustics, and spatial design must all be carefully calibrated. Even small changes in ambiance can dramatically affect the perception of flavor and mood.

4. Chef and Artist Collaboration

Modern avant garde dining is rarely the result of chefs working alone. It often involves:

  • Sound designers
  • Visual artists
  • Architects
  • Technologists
  • Storytellers

This collaboration ensures a fully immersive outcome rather than a purely culinary one.

Their approach focuses on synchronizing taste and sound to influence perception and emotion. This is based on the growing understanding that auditory stimuli can significantly affect how flavor is experienced.

For example:

  • High-frequency sounds can enhance perceived sweetness
  • Low tones can intensify bitterness or depth
  • Rhythmic pacing can influence dining speed and emotional engagement

Design Principles Behind Effective Avant Garde Dining

To create memorable experiences, designers and restaurateurs must consider several key principles.

1. Emotional Arc

Just like a film or theater production, the experience should have a beginning, build-up, climax, and resolution.

2. Controlled Surprise

Unexpected elements such as flavor shifts, sound transitions, or visual transformations keep guests engaged without overwhelming them.

3. Balance Between Complexity and Clarity

While avant garde dining is experimental, it must still feel coherent. Overloading the senses can reduce enjoyment.

4. Guest Participation

Interactive elements such as choosing ingredients, triggering soundscapes, or altering plating visuals increase engagement and personalization.

Challenges in Creating Avant Garde Dining Experiences

While innovative, these experiences come with challenges:

  • High production costs due to technology and design requirements
  • Training staff to deliver consistent performance-level service
  • Maintaining culinary quality alongside artistic elements
  • Ensuring accessibility for broader audiences
  • Balancing innovation with repeatability for business sustainability

Successful brands overcome these challenges by focusing on systems, repeatable frameworks, and strong creative direction.
